I have the same da** problem. Had a matrix for about a year. Now xbox frag with or without modchip. I tried lot of things, 2 differents modchip didnt work. I tested d0 and lpc, everything is good, i have all good voltage on LPC, except RST pin that i have 0.19v instead of 3.3v, but this is not the problem because the xobx doesnt boot even with no lpc modchip. So i would really appreciate to find out whats the problem.
Doesnt seem to be mcpx, because i let the xbox ON for about 10 minutes and i touched mcx and wasnt hot.
But maybe its an heating issue, dont know, please if anyone find out what is the problem, let us know, lot of people have this problem.
